So we have 3 factions. Let us start with the history of how they came to be starting with the EP.

The Pact was formed after the Akaviri landed on Skyrim and started invading Tamriel for the second time. With overwhelming forces they also quickly laid siege to Morrowind. The war could have been lost but Almalexia managed to halt the armies at Mournhold while Nord King Jorunn tried to cut off the main force from any reinforcements. Their plan could have failed if not for the timely intervention of the Argonians who, together with the Dunmer, managed to drive back the Akaviri to the shores and into the seas. After this the three races came together to negotiate the aftermath and then the Pact was formed.

Now the other two factions come into play. Even though bloodied and beaten, the Pact is now the biggest force on Tamriel and the leaders of the other races fear a war for the imperial throne is brewing. And so these races make their own alliances so they can oppose any faction that might try to dominate the continent.

The Altmer convince the entire Khajiit race that they are their saviours (because of the disappearing moons, but why the Khajiit would ever believe that lie is never explained) and tighten their leash on their Wood Elf "friends" to form the new Dominion. Then The Daggerfall covenant happens simply because Breton and Redguard royalty got married and they needed the Orc's to join them. Nevermind that Orcs would never be part of any faction, they somehow decide to join in for carnage sake, I guess. I know Argonians in the Pact make little sense either, but the writers at least TRIED to explain that part with politics as the houses in Morrowind actually make such a thing possible. (As some families agree the Pact is important, the Telvanni don't give a damn about anything non-dunmer. As they do)

What I also loved about the EP is also the relationship between the races. They each have to compromise a lot and it shows within each country. Nords want to remain independent as always but know they need the Tribunal and their magic to stand a chance against their invaders. In turn the Dunmer dislike Nords but are thankful every day that they're fighting with them instead of against them. You see signs like these as small as innkeepers commenting on the war or huge examples where leaders of factions talk to you about their current status and thoughts. They give you a lot of opportunities to form your own opinion on these situations that are very similar to real-life confrontations of cultural, religious or simply material war.
